It was a fight that Kevin Mitchell described as a "nice little dance in the park" but it now appears any chance of the lightweight exchanging moves with Derry Mathews in December is over after the Liverpudlian signed a five fight deal with Queensbury Promotions.

In a report from today's Liverpool Echo it was revealed that Mathews' first fight with QP will be in his backyard on December 7 for the WBO European Lightweight title which is currently held by Ireland's Stephen Ormond. If successful, the current Commonwealth champion will then target British titlist Martin Gethin as well as a rematch with Italy's Emiliano Marsili, after a seventh round stoppage loss at the beginning of last year, and then hopes to challenge for a world title as part of his new eighteen month contract.

Mathews is fresh from an impressive fourth round TKO over Curtis Woodhouse last month that once again proved that the 30-year-old has found yet another wind in his memorable career.
